Navigation
API > API/Runtime > API/Runtime/IrisCore
Util to facilitate capture and export of supported types when calling into old NetSerialize() methods.
| Name | FIrisPackageMapExportsUtil |
| Type | struct |
| Header File | /Engine/Source/Runtime/Experimental/Iris/Core/Public/Iris/Serialization/IrisPackageMapExportUtil.h |
| Include Path | #include "Iris/Serialization/IrisPackageMapExportUtil.h" |
Syntax
struct FIrisPackageMapExportsUtil
Typedefs
| Name | Type | Remarks | Include Path |
|---|---|---|---|
| QuantizedType | FIrisPackageMapExportsQuantizedType | Iris/Serialization/IrisPackageMapExportUtil.h |
Constants
| Name | Type | Remarks | Include Path |
|---|---|---|---|
| MaxExports | uint32 | We need some sort of limit here. | Iris/Serialization/IrisPackageMapExportUtil.h |
| NameNetSerializer | const FNetSerializer * | Iris/Serialization/IrisPackageMapExportUtil.h | |
| ObjectNetSerializer | const FNetSerializer * | Iris/Serialization/IrisPackageMapExportUtil.h |
Functions
Static
| Name | Remarks | Include Path | Unreal Specifiers |
|---|---|---|---|
static void CloneDynamicState
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void CollectNetReferences
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void Dequantize
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void Deserialize
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void FreeDynamicState
(
QuantizedType& Value |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void FreeDynamicState
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static bool IsEqual
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void Quantize
(
FNetSerializationContext& Context, |
Iris/Serialization/IrisPackageMapExportUtil.h | ||
static void Serialize
(
FNetSerializationContext& Context, |
Matches NetSerializer functions. | Iris/Serialization/IrisPackageMapExportUtil.h | |
static bool Validate
(
FNetSerializationContext&, |
Iris/Serialization/IrisPackageMapExportUtil.h |